TIRUPATI: Six persons were killed in a ghastly road accident reported near Srikalahasti in Tirupati district on Sunday.

According to the local police, a group of seven persons from Vijayawada were on a pilgrimage to various shrines in Tirupati district.

The group of devotees were heading to the Srikalahasti temple on Sunday morning when a speeding truck rammed into their car in a head-on collision near Mitta Kandriga village.

The impact of the accident was so severe that the front portion of the vehicle got completely smashed up and got jammed with the truck.

While six persons died on the spot, one survivor was immediately rushed to the local government hospital for treatment.

The deceased were identified as Narasimha Murthy, Ramesh, Rajya Lakshmi Sri Latha, Akshaya and Venkata Ramanamma, all residents of Vijayawada. The survivor was identified as Bharat.

Police registered a case and shifted the bodies of the deceased for postmortem to Tirupati.

Meanwhile, former Chief minister N Chandrababu Naidu expressed anguish over the accident which claimed six lives. He appealed to the state government to extend appropriate support to the bereaved family.
